#319f94 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#319f94 is composed of 19.2% red, 62.4%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.9%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 174 degrees, a saturation of 52.9% and a lightness of 40.8%. #319f94 color hex could be obtained by blending #62ffff with #003f29.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#319f94 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#319f94 has RGB values of R:49, G:159,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 3252116.
